How much does a Floral Designer make in Montana?

Floral Designers in Montana take home a median of $34,100 annually — roughly $16.39 an hour — which runs 9% below the national median of $37,360.

Within Montana, entry-level pay starts around $27,640 while the top 10% make $42,870 or more. The middle 50% of earners fall between $29,730 and $39,810 a year.

Floral Designer salary range in Montana

Pay levelAnnual salaryHourly rate
10th percentile (entry level)$27,640$13.29
25th percentile (early career)$29,730$14.29
50th percentile (median)$34,100$16.39
75th percentile (experienced)$39,810$19.14
90th percentile (top earners)$42,870$20.61

How Montana compares

Montana ranks 42nd out of 51 states and territories for Floral Designer pay. The top 5 best-paying states:

RankStateMedian salary
1Alaska$48,130
2California$47,040
3Massachusetts$46,460
4Hawaii$46,170
5Colorado$45,380
